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$12,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or crack rep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Foundation underpinning | $8,000 - $12,000 |
| Wall stabilization | $3,500 - $7,500 |
| Pier and beam repair |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| Drainage correction |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Waterproofing | $4,000 - $10,000 |

Project Size and Scope
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or cracks and small settling |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Moderate foundation repair (partial replacement) |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Severe damage requiring full foundation replacement | $20,000 - $50,000 |
| Basement wall stabilization | $4,000 - $12,000 |
| Drainage and waterproofing improvements | $3,000 - $10,000 |
